Cleaning UPVC windows
Cleaning UPVC windows requires the use of proper tools. If you use the wrong cleaning products, it could lead to irreparable damage to your windows. To avoid this, you should adhere to the suggestions in this article.
Utilizing a vacuum cleaner with an attachment for a soft brush is a great way to clean your uPVC window frames. It will remove dust and dirt that may have settled on the hinges. It is also recommended to clean the insides of your uPVC window panes with a non-smear glass cleaner.
To clean your upvc windows repairs near me window frames Soft, lint-free white towels are ideal. Make sure you change them as soon as they become dirty.
A microfibre cloth is a good option. They are soft and scratch-proof. They assist in restoring the shine to your uPVC.
If your uPVC windows have become discoloured, you may need to apply a cream cleaner. Apply the solution to one small area and let it soak for a couple of minutes. When the process is done it is time to clean the area with a dry, clean cloth.
You can also apply a vinegar and water mixture. It can be sprayed on the area and left for 10 minutes. This will aid in removing dirt and other debris and make it easier to scrub away. After a few minutes, rinse your window and wipe clean with an unclean, dry rag.
Cleaning your uPVC windows should never be accomplished using abrasive pads. They could damage the uPVC's glossy appearance. You could also permanently ruin the shine of your uPVC windows if you attempt to and clean a stain by using an Abrasive cleaner.
